Role Summary:
Reporting to the Lighting Manager, the Lighting Estimator is a key member of the lighting team. This position is responsible for quoting, closing, and preparing submittals.
Exciting work you will do:
The essential duties and responsibilities of the Lighting Estimator position will consist of, but are not limited to, the following:
- Develop quotations for lighting equipment, products and systems
- Follow up on and appropriately position Kendall on all lighting bids
- Prepare submittals for lighting projects
- Close lighting business
- Effectively communicate with inside/outside sales, customers, contractors, representatives, vendors, architects, and engineers
- Maintain strong relationships with customers and vendors
- Attend vendor lunch & learns, and lighting industry functions and events
- Provide Lighting Department support for all company departments, which may include site visits at manager’s discretion
- Other duties as assigned
